如何将表格数据可视化转换
-
将表格数据可视化转换成图表或图形是一种有效的方法,能够帮助人们更好地理解数据,发现其中的模式和趋势。下面是将表格数据可视化转换的几种常见方法:
-
柱状图:柱状图是最常见的可视化图表之一,适用于比较不同类别或项目之间的数据。可以根据表格数据中的不同字段创建柱状图,将数据分别显示在不同的柱状上,便于比较数据之间的差异。
-
折线图:折线图常用于显示随时间变化的数据趋势,如销售额随月份变化、股票价格随时间波动等。可以根据表格数据中的时间字段和数值字段创建折线图,帮助人们直观地看出数据的变化趋势。
-
散点图:散点图适用于显示两个变量之间的关系,可以帮助人们发现数据之间的相关性。可以根据表格数据中的两个数值字段创建散点图,根据点的分布情况来分析数据之间的关系。
-
饼图:饼图通常用于显示不同部分所占整体的比例,适合于展示数据的相对比例。可以根据表格数据中的一个字段创建饼图,将不同类别的数据按照比例显示在饼图中,便于快速理解数据的分布情况。
-
热力图:热力图适用于显示大量数据的相关性和趋势,通常用颜色的深浅来表达数据的大小。可以根据表格数据中的两个变量创建热力图,更直观地展示数据之间的关系。
除了上述几种常见的图表类型外,还可以根据表格数据的特点和要表达的信息选择其他类型的可视化图表,如箱线图、雷达图、树状图等。在选择图表类型时,需要根据数据的属性和表达的目的来确定最合适的可视化方式,以便更好地呈现数据,帮助人们理解和分析数据。
1年前 -
-
将表格数据可视化转换是一个非常重要的数据处理和分析步骤,通过可视化可以更直观地展示数据之间的关系,帮助人们更快速地理解数据背后的信息。在进行表格数据可视化转换时,可以采用以下几种常见的方法:
一、条形图(Bar Chart):
条形图是一种常用的数据可视化形式,适合展示不同类别之间的比较。通过条形图可以清晰地展示数据的分布情况和差异。在将表格数据转换成条形图时,可以将表格中的类别列作为X轴,数值列作为Y轴,即可快速生成条形图。二、折线图(Line Chart):
折线图适合展示数据随时间变化的趋势,能够直观地显示数据的发展和变化规律。将时间列作为X轴,数值列作为Y轴,即可将表格数据转换成折线图。三、散点图(Scatter Plot):
散点图适合展示两个变量之间的关系,可以直观地展示数据点的分布情况。通过散点图可以观察数据之间是否存在相关性或者趋势。将两个数值列作为X轴和Y轴,即可将表格数据转换成散点图。四、饼图(Pie Chart):
饼图适合展示数据的相对比例,可以直观地显示各类别在总体中的占比情况。将表格数据转换成饼图时,将数据列作为扇形的标签,即可生成一个直观的饼图。五、热力图(Heatmap):
热力图适合展示数据的密集程度和模式,通常用于研究数据之间的相关性和趋势。通过热力图可以更直观地显示数据的集中和分散情况。将表格数据转换成矩阵形式,即可生成一个清晰的热力图。六、地图可视化(Map Visualization):
地图可视化适合展示数据在地理空间上的分布和关联情况,可以帮助人们更好地理解地理数据的特点和规律。通过将地理坐标的数据与其他数据进行关联,可以生成丰富多样的地图可视化效果。七、箱线图(Box Plot):
箱线图适合展示数据的分布情况和异常值的存在,能够快速了解数据的中位数、四分位数、极值等统计量。将数值列作为Y轴,即可将数据转换成箱线图进行可视化。以上是常见的几种表格数据可视化转换方法,根据实际需求和数据特点选择合适的可视化形式,能够更好地展示数据的特点和规律,帮助人们做出更有针对性的数据分析和决策。
1年前 -
将表格数据可视化转换
引言
将表格数据转换为可视化图形是数据分析中非常重要的一项工作。通过数据可视化,我们可以更直观地理解数据的分布、趋势和关联性,从而为决策和分析提供更有力的支持。本文将介绍如何通过不同的工具和方法,将表格数据转换为各种形式的可视化图表。
方法一:使用Excel进行数据可视化转换
- 打开Excel,导入表格数据。
- 选中要可视化的数据区域,点击插入选项卡中的图表按钮。
- 选择合适的图表类型,如柱状图、折线图、散点图等。
- 根据需要调整图表样式、颜色、标签等属性。
- 将生成的图表插入到工作表中,可以添加数据标签、图例、标题等。
方法二:使用Python的Matplotlib库进行数据可视化转换
- 导入Matplotlib库:
import matplotlib.pyplot as plt - 创建图表对象:
plt.figure() - 绘制图表:使用不同的函数如
plt.plot()、plt.bar()、plt.scatter()等。 - 添加标签和标题:使用
plt.xlabel()、plt.ylabel()、plt.title()等函数。 - 显示图表:
plt.show()
方法三:使用Python的Seaborn库进行数据可视化转换
- 导入Seaborn库:
import seaborn as sns - 创建图表对象:
sns.FacetGrid() - 绘制图表:使用不同的函数如
sns.relplot()、sns.catplot()、sns.pairplot()等。 - 添加标签和标题:使用Seaborn的API设置。
- 显示图表:自动显示绘制好的图表。
方法四:使用在线工具进行数据可视化转换
- 使用在线数据可视化平台,如Google Sheets、Tableau等。
- 将表格数据上传至平台或者直接复制粘贴。
- 选择合适的图表类型,进行自定义设置。
- 可以直接在平台上查看、分享、导出数据可视化图表。
方法五:使用JavaScript的D3.js库进行数据可视化转换
- 导入D3.js库:
<script src="https://d3js.org/d3.v5.min.js"></script> - 创建画布对象:
<svg></svg> - 绑定数据和元素:使用D3.js的选择器和绑定数据函数。
- 绘制图表:使用D3.js提供的各种方法创建图形、设置样式。
- 添加交互功能:可以添加鼠标悬停、点击等交互效果。
结论
通过上述方法,我们可以将表格数据转换为多种形式的可视化图表,从而更好地理解数据、发现规律和趋势。根据需要选择合适的工具和方法,可以更高效地进行数据可视化转换,并为数据分析和决策提供支持。
1年前